Transaction 6873d86ba921c950c750e368947139548757982665fd2a5845b3718691df0486

1 Input
2 Outputs
  • 6873d86ba921c950c750e368947139548757982665fd2a5845b3718691df0486:0
  • value  59000
    address  3Cz64AG8UiDSvWAo9sPppkQCkd1ZjFZhrc
  • 6873d86ba921c950c750e368947139548757982665fd2a5845b3718691df0486:1
  • value  1021892
    address  bc1qch6hp03x989wya6npnn9zej80fyk9wnr8nqx6ayzh42xe85yxq9qeh3kwh